### Bounce Processor — Wrenfold Mailer

The processor consumes bounce events from the Saltmere queue, classifies hard vs. soft, and suppresses addresses past threshold. Soft bounces decay; hard bounces suppress immediately. Retries are idempotent on event ID. Reviewer: focus on the classification boundaries. The thresholds in force are shown below.

constants for yaduf-fahag:
BUDGETS = {
    "kelix": 528,
    "briwyn": 734,
}

Quick update on the loyalty overhaul: the old Copperleaf points scheme is finally getting retired. The new programme, working title "Orbit," shifts us from points to tiered perks — early access, member pricing, and birthday credit. Pilot in the Thornmere branches went well; redemption up noticeably, churn down. Full rollout targeted for Q4, with marketing spend front-loaded in October. Tech build is on track, give or take the app integration. The bigger strategic angle is covered in the confidential note below.

board note of yageg-yadug: The northern region missed its Framir quota by 13.1 percent last quarter. Lamathek Freight plans to raise the Quenael list price by 30.2 percent in March. The pricing group signed off on a budget of $133.5 million for Project Novok. The renewal with Gilethek Foods closes at $60.0 million a year, 2.7 percent above the last contract.

## Step 2: Switch fee computation to Tollgrove

Once tenants are flagged over, shipping fees come from the Tollgrove rules engine instead of the legacy flat-rate table. Support should expect small fee differences on split shipments; these are correct. Refund tooling is unchanged. If a tenant reports wrong fees, check their engine flag first. Tollgrove runs in production with the configuration below.

service settings:
[druix]
host = druix.zemvargrid.example
user = druix_svc
database = druix_prod

14:22 — Digest scheduler on Mailloom started double-queuing the evening batch after the DST config tweak. Quick fix: paused the worker, deduped the queue, redeployed with the corrected offset. About 300 users got two digests — oops. Full fix shipped in the hotfix build, verified against the token below.

build token for tajeg-bajep: htk14_409ba9df6b8acb